Unlike the play, which relies on dialogue to describe Eva Smith, the BBC iPlayer film uses flashbacks to show her face and her struggles, making her more than just a name on a report. David Thewlis delivers a chilling performance as the Inspector, transforming the character into a "prophetic" figure who warns of a future taught in "fire and blood and anguish"—a direct nod to the impending World War I. Released in 2015 to mark the 70th anniversary of the play's original premiere, the BBC One adaptation directed by Aisling Walsh is widely considered a definitive screen version. It breathes cinematic life into the traditionally single-room stage play without losing any of its claustrophobic tension. Stellar Cast and Performances

Priestley uses “real time.” The BBC adaptation respects this. The clock on the Birling’s mantelpiece is shown ticking in almost every scene. The tension of the 90-minute runtime is palpable; you feel the seconds running out for the Birlings just as they did for Eva Smith.

The play opens with the Birling family celebrating the engagement of Sheila Birling to Gerald Croft, a union that Arthur Birling views as a tactical business merger. This "pink and intimate" atmosphere is shattered by the arrival of Inspector Goole, whose "brighter and harder" lighting signals a shift from comfortable ignorance to a harsh interrogation of truth.
